Tech Funding Sees 17% Dip to $10.5 Billion

India’s tech startup scene has taken a hit, with funding plummeting 17% to $10.5 billion last year. The decline is a stark reminder of the challenges facing the country’s budding entrepreneurs.

With a smaller war chest, startups will have to be more frugal and strategic with their resources. This could lead to fewer job opportunities and slower growth in the sector.

So, what’s behind the slump?

One reason is the increasing caution among investors. With the global economy slowing down, they’re being more selective about which startups they fund.

Startups Hit Hard

Another reason is the increasing competition for funding. With more startups vying for a slice of the pie, it’s getting harder for them to stand out.

While the decline in funding is a setback for the sector, it’s not all doom and gloom. Some experts believe that it could lead to a more sustainable and resilient startup ecosystem.

After all, startups that were over-reliant on funding may not have been as strong as they thought. The current climate could weed out the weak ones and leave only the most deserving ones to thrive.

As the sector navigates this challenging period, one thing is clear: only the most innovative and adaptable startups will survive and thrive.
